VH-AJE   Auster J/1 Autocrat      (c/n  1874)

                           

                               Pure, unadulterated (3-seat) J/1 Autocrats were comparatively rare in Australia, since the Auster
                               concern produced the J/5 Adventurer, a 4-seat version, specifically for the Australian and New
                               Zealand markets.   VH-AJE was the former G-AGVO, built in 1946, and is still flying today. My
                               shot was taken at Bankstown in 1954 and shows it in the colors of the Illawarra Flying Club.
                               This Auster is still current. Geoff Goodall saw it at the March 1985 Mangalore air show (below)
